
The AirTAC Airtac SAIJ125 Adjustable Cylinder SAIJ125AX55-50 is a genuine double-acting ISO 15552 profile-barrel air cylinder with a Ø125mm bore and 55mm stroke, G1/2 air ports and adjustable end cushioning. Its standardized mounting interface makes it a drop-in replacement for other ISO 15552 cylinders in automation lines.
The AirTAC SAIJ125X55-50 is a double-acting ISO 15552 profile cylinder featuring a rear stroke adjuster that allows you to fine-tune the travel window down to a 5-55 mm range. Delivering 6136 N of push force at 0.5 MPa, it handles heavy positioning tasks with precision. The extruded aluminum barrel includes sensor grooves on both sides, though this specific configuration ships without a magnet.
This unit features an SUS420J2 stainless steel rod (material code A) for enhanced corrosion resistance and uses PT tapered port threads. The rear adjuster functions strictly as a mechanical stop to dial in the end position during commissioning; it does not lock the load without live air pressure. For load-holding requirements, consider the SAIL or BSAI series instead.

Related SAI-family variants: SAID (double rod), SAIJ (adjustable stroke), SAIL (with lock), SAIF (with valve), BSAI (enclasp / clamp-lock), and SAI-S with built-in magnet. Rod material: carbon steel (blank) / SUS420J2 (A) / SUS304 (B); seals: TPU (blank) / Viton H / NBR N.
Dial in the exact 5-55 mm end-stop during machine format changes without replacing the cylinder or adding external mechanical stops.
Utilize the 6136 N push force at 0.5 MPa to secure heavy workpieces while fine-tuning the clamping depth at commissioning.
Press components to a precise variable depth using the rear adjuster, ensuring accurate seating without over-travel.
Select this 125 mm bore cylinder when a 100 mm bore (providing 3927 N push at 0.5 MPa) is insufficient, but a 160 mm bore is physically too large. The 50 mm adjustment range is ideal for applications requiring variable end-stops or frequent product-size changeovers without swapping the cylinder. To match this ISO 15552 replacement exactly, verify the 55 mm nominal stroke, 50 mm adjuster, PT port threads, and SUS420J2 rod material.
Because the nominal stroke is under 300 mm, side-load risks are minimized, but ensure the mounting choice from the available SAIJ subset (Basic, FA, LB, TC, FTC, TCM1, TCM2) properly supports the load. Note that the FB, CA, CB, and CR mounts are omitted from this series. The operating speed for this bore size ranges from 30-500 mm/s.
